Ukraine - Forest Area
Since 2014, Ukraine Forest Area grew 0.1points year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 144 among other countries in Forest Area with 16.72 Percent of Land Area. Ukraine is overtaken by Australia, which was number 143 at 17.46 Percent of Land Area and is followed by San Marino at 16.67 Percent of Land Area. Suriname lead the ranking with 97.54 Percent of Land Area in 2019, -0points compared to 2018. Guyana, Gabon and Solomon Islands resp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Malta witnessed the best average annual growth at +5.4points per year, while Oman was the worst growing country at -4.4points per year.
